ANDERSON HERALD
1962 Nov 9 Friday

ELWOOD--Arthur Baker, 47, 1005 N. 18th St., Elwood, died at his home at 10 p.m. Wednesday. Born Aug 5, 1915 in Norwich, Conn, the son of Arthur O. and Nellie Baker. Oct 9 1946 he married Belva Niccum. He was employed at Johns Manville Corporation in Alexandria and was a veteran of World War II. Survivors include the widow, one daughter, Bethie Ann, at home; two brothers, Edward, Elwood and William of Gary; two sisters, Miss Esther Baker, Arizona, and Mrs Emma Rogers, Nashville, Tenn.

Funeral services will be held at 2 p.m. Saturday at the Copher and Fesler Funeral Home. The Rev John O'Brian will officiate. Burial will be in the Phlox Cemetery.
